Readability and Visual Hierarchy
While script fonts can sometimes sacrifice readability, Fayttuli Gaby maintains a good balance. It’s best used for short text elements such as headlines, subheadings, and accent text rather than long-form content. When used appropriately, it enhances visual hierarchy by guiding the user’s eye through a layout. On websites, this helps create a natural flow, directing attention to key conversion points like signup forms or product features.
Best Practices for Readability
- Use at larger font sizes (24px and up) for optimal clarity.
- Avoid using it over complex image backgrounds without contrast adjustments.
- Pair with a clean sans serif font for body text to ensure readability.
- Test on mobile screens to ensure legibility at smaller breakpoints.

Font Pairing for Web Design
One of the key strengths of Fayttuli Gaby is how well it pairs with other fonts. For a modern and balanced layout, consider combining it with a minimalist sans serif like Montserrat, Open Sans, or Lato for body text. Alternatively, for a more editorial or luxury feel, pair it with a serif font such as Playfair Display or Cinzel. The contrast between a decorative script and a clean supporting typeface enhances both hierarchy and visual interest.
Practical Pairing Examples
- Creative Portfolio Site: Fayttuli Gaby for project titles, paired with Raleway for descriptions and navigation.
- Boutique Online Store: Use it for product names and banners, with Roboto for pricing and details.
- Coaching or Wellness Website: Combine with Lora for testimonials and headings for a soft, professional tone.
Technical Considerations for Web Use
When implementing Fayttuli Gaby into a website or digital product, ensure that the font package includes web-optimized formats such as WOFF and TTF. Check for multiple weights and alternate characters to allow for stylistic flexibility. Also, verify multilingual support if your audience includes non-English speakers. Many modern script fonts, including Fayttuli Gaby, come with extensive character sets, making them suitable for international brands.
Responsive Design and Mobile Optimization
In mobile-first design, it's crucial to test script fonts across screen sizes. While Fayttuli Gaby is highly readable on desktop, it may need adjustments on smaller screens. Consider using it for larger headers and reducing font size gradually with media queries. Always ensure sufficient contrast, especially when placing the font over dark or textured backgrounds. Using a subtle text shadow or background overlay can help maintain clarity without sacrificing design aesthetics.
Commercial Licensing and Usage Rights
When using Fayttuli Gaby in client work, online stores, or digital templates, confirm that the font license allows for commercial use. Many script fonts are sold with different licenses depending on usage scope. Some may require an extended license for SaaS platforms, downloadable templates, or large-scale web projects. Always check the font vendor’s licensing terms to ensure compliance and avoid legal issues down the line.
